Story
While running and other physical activities in the rain or snow is necessary to solve two problems at once: Do not allow water to evaporate from the outside and bring inside. Until the second half of the XX century, preference was given to the decision of the first of these: jackets and other clothing for rain made watertight, but at the same time "not breathing." But in 1969, Bill and Robert Gore (Bill and Robert Gore), father and son, have invented a membrane tissue, which could, on the one hand, to retain water, and on the other - permeable to water vapor. They called this fabric Gore-Tex.
In 1976 the first line of clothing with the membrane he was released, and in 1981 the crew of the space shuttle "Columbia" wore suits, manufactured fabric Gore-Tex used.
Technology
Gore-Tex, and other membranes are composed of microscopic pores, whose number is greater than 1 billion for square centimeter. The size of these pores 20 000 times smaller than a drop of water, but 700 times more than the water vapor molecule. It turns out that the rain drops can not penetrate and evaporate freely go outside. The membrane thickness of only 0.01 mm.
In order not to let the water no chance in clothes with membranes commonly used special water-repellent zippers and seams are made in a special way. In addition, the inside of their more and glued with a special tape.
Modern clothes from Gore-Tex usually consists of three layers: an outer coating of the membrane itself and the pad. The upper layer was coated with a special compound, which is called DWR (Durable Water Repellent - durable water repellent) and prevents dropwise to linger on the surface. Over time, this coating wears out and the upper layer begins to become wet. But the membrane is water, it may just not be as effectively remove the evaporation out, and the moisture condenses inside. And that many people mistakenly believe a sign that the jacket or sneakers We began to get wet.
The same effect is possible in the winter, when the snow sticks to shoes or clothing and does not allow them to "breathe". In some cases, the characteristics of the DWR-coating can be restored with a special spray.
Classification
The main characteristics of any garments with membrane are two indicators:
- Water-resistant in millimeters. For its measurement is taken tube diameter of 2.5 cm and placed on the tissue. It is measured by how many millimeters will be able to fill the tube with water before the membrane begins to leak.
- Breathability in grams. How many grams of water vapor can pass through a square meter of fabric per day.
Displaying these indicators in the form of two numbers, eg 10 000 mm / 10 000g The table below will help you understand how to translate these characteristics into understandable language.
impermeability | Conditions |
0-5 000 mm | Light rain or light snow with no wind |
6 000-10 000 mm | Light rain or light snow + light wind |
11 000-15 000 mm | Rain or snow medium strength + light wind |
16 000-20 000 mm | Heavy rain or sleet + average wind |
20 000 mm + | Heavy rain or sleet strong wind + |

For city runs should be enough for a jacket with indicators of 10,000 mm / 10,000 g But if you are going to run trails in the mountains and stay in the rain or snow for a long time, it is best to choose something more serious, from 20 000 mm and above.
There are three main categories of membrane fabrics:
- Everyday.
- Professional.
- For active sports.
The membranes of the first category, which is obviously intended for everyday wear, they can often be seen in the fall and winter clothes or shoes. The latter are used in the manufacture of professional clothing, such as climbers or skiers. Well, we, as you probably already guessed, you need the product from the third category of tissue. Membranes for active sports lighter and "breathable" than others because they need to have time to take a greater amount of heat from the heated body activity runner or cyclist. In the line of Gore-Tex family of such "active" tissue called the Active Gore-Tex, so the choice of clothing for sports should pay attention to the one that uses a membrane of this type.
Remember that you can not choose the cheaper option because the main difference between the good from the bad clothes - it is durability. In the first few months, you may not notice the difference, but over time the characteristics of cheap jackets - first all heat rejection - may significantly deteriorate and quality is almost like membrane new.
Care
To wear to the membrane to serve you as long as possible, and eventually did not lose their properties, need care for her. Such clothes need wash in the washing machine separately from other things at a temperature of not more than 40 degrees, and using a small quantity of liquid detergent. Powder, stain remover and bleach are contraindicated. Well, it is not worth pressing, because it can lead to the formation of wrinkles.
